Looks like not only are X800 XT's and Geforce 6800 Ultra's totally impossible to get your hands on, they are also pretty overpriced as well.

"The cards are virtually impossible to get in the US retail market, driving prices to new record levels... If you eyes are set on ATI's X800 XT Platinum Edition, get ready to pay for your graphic card about the same as for a mid-level PC."

If you are lucky enough to get hold of an ATI's X800 XT Platinum Edition, get ready to pay $600 to $900 for the sucker! Similarly, if your quest to obtain an Nvidia's Geforce 6800 is fulfilled, expect to pay something like $600 to $850 even when on backorder.
